The effect of polymethyl methacrylate on latex-free surgical gloves
T B Edwards1, S Habetz, R D D'ambrosia
1Department of Orthopaedic Surgery, Louisiana State University Health Sciences Center, New Orleans, Louisiana 70112, USA.
Abstract:
In the current medical environment of increased awareness about latex sensitivity, more patients are presenting with known latex allergy. One such patient presented to us for total knee arthroplasty. During this procedure, we noticed holes in our latex-free surgical gloves when polymethyl methacrylate (PMMA) was being handled. Through subsequent testing of different brands of latex-free surgical gloves with various brands of bone-cement, we found that Allergard latex-free surgical gloves are destroyed by contact with PMMA. Biogel Neotech and Duraprene latex-free gloves show no such destruction. These results indicate that Allergard gloves should not be used in procedures in which bone-cement is employed. Biogel Neotech and Duraprene latex-free gloves are an acceptable alternative.

Background:
- Increasing prevalence of latex allergy necessitates careful selection of medical devices.
- Total knee arthroplasty procedures require reliable surgical gloves.
- Polymethyl methacrylate (PMMA) bone cement is a common material used in orthopedic surgery.
Observation:
- Holes were observed in latex-free surgical gloves during a total knee arthroplasty when handling PMMA.
- This prompted an investigation into the compatibility of different latex-free glove brands with PMMA.
Findings:
- Allergard latex-free surgical gloves demonstrated degradation upon contact with PMMA.
- Biogel Neotech and Duraprene latex-free gloves showed no adverse effects when exposed to PMMA.
- Glove material integrity is compromised by specific interactions with bone cement components.
Implications:
- Allergard gloves are unsuitable for surgical procedures involving PMMA.
- Biogel Neotech and Duraprene gloves are recommended as safe alternatives for patients with latex allergy undergoing procedures with bone cement.
- Material compatibility testing is crucial for ensuring patient safety in healthcare settings.
